Output 53bb59d7992ddfd00ad578f38fcb60f23741049504f540a4137ec17220e11771:0

value
25690000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a8222a08dce6280c2313ec078a04749a7738e2a2 OP_EQUAL
address
3H22NYMKD29XBxYtzz39KArb5fiW68k4x7
transaction
53bb59d7992ddfd00ad578f38fcb60f23741049504f540a4137ec17220e11771
spent
true